Comprehending Shade Psychology and Its Influence On Business



When you select shades for your service's outside, understanding shade psychology can significantly influence how potential consumers view your brand name.



Colors stimulate feelings and established the tone for your company. As an example, blue often conveys trust fund and professionalism and trust, making it suitable for financial institutions. Red can develop a feeling of seriousness, best for restaurants and clearance sales.

Meanwhile, green represents development and sustainability, appealing to eco-conscious consumers. Yellow grabs interest and triggers optimism, but too much can bewilder.

Consider your target audience and the message you want to send. By selecting the ideal shades, you not just boost your aesthetic charm yet likewise straighten your picture with your brand name worths, ultimately driving customer engagement and loyalty.

Analyzing Local Trends and Regulations



Exactly how can you guarantee your external paint choices reverberate with the community? Beginning by investigating local fads. Browse through close-by services and observe their color schemes.

Bear in mind of what's prominent and what feels out of location. This'll aid you align your choices with area aesthetics.

Tips for Balancing With the Surrounding Environment



To produce a natural look that mixes seamlessly with your environments, consider the natural surroundings and building designs nearby. Start by observing the colors of neighboring structures and landscapes. Earthy tones like greens, browns, and low-key grays often work well in all-natural setups.

If your residential property is near dynamic metropolitan areas, you could choose bolder hues that show the neighborhood energy.

Next, consider the architectural design of your building. Standard styles might take advantage of traditional colors, while modern-day styles can accept contemporary schemes.
